2013-01-14 2 views
1

바니시로 plone.app.caching을 사용하여 사이트를 강화하고 모든 페이지 요청을 제외하고/@@ search에 대한 추가 요청이 있습니까?Plone에서 @@ search에 대한 규칙 집합 설정 plone.app.caching

문제는 @@ 검색이 항상 백엔드로 이동한다는 것입니다 (따라서 z2.log가 끝날 때 나타나는 것처럼 보입니다).

나는 원숭이가 plone.app.caching을 패치하지 않고 2000 년 1 월 1 일로 설정된 만료 헤더를 선택하고 있음을 알 수 있습니다.이 요청을 어떻게하면 백엔드로 보내지 않을 수 있습니까?

차라리 이것을 달성하기 위해 plone.app.caching의 UI를 사용하는 것이 @@ 검색의 광택 VCL 규칙을 작성하지 선호 ...

+0

캐싱 질문과 별개로 서로의 요청에/@@ 검색 요청의 원인을 파악 했습니까? 이상하게 보입니다. –

+0

아니, 아마도 Plone 템플릿의 일부로 매크로 또는 아약스 요청이라고 생각했을까요? 모든 페이지에서 발생하며 그 중 일부는 사용자 정의 유형이며 일부는 늪지 표준 Plone 페이지 유형입니다. 내가 눈치 채는 유일한 이유는 우연히 항상 백엔드에 가기위한 바니쉬 규칙을 잡는 것입니다 ... –

답변

1

내가 IRC에서 당신에게, 당신은 캐시가 필요합니다 : ruleset 지시어.

+0

Thanks Matthew ... 당신이 제안한대로 특정 규칙 집합을 추가 할 것입니다. 내 생각에 표준 작동 환경에서는 픽업 'strongCaching'을 사용하고 백엔드를 누르지 않아도됩니다. 즉, 아무런 규칙도 필요하지 않습니다 ... 우리 구성의 문제는 특별히 백엔드에 직접 설정되지 않은 것을 보내는 dodgy 니스 규칙입니다. –

+0

이 브라우저보기의 기본값은 무엇인지 모르지만 제어판에 이러한 사항을 구성 할 수 있도록 규칙이 추가되어 있어야한다고 생각합니다. – MatthewWilkes